Consolidated version of Directive 67/548/EEC

Since the adoption in 1967 of the first directive on classification, packaging and labelling of dangerous substances (Council Directive 67/548/EEC), Community legislation has constantly been updated in order to take into account scientific and technical progress. This ensures a high level of protection of man and the environment, as well as the correct functioning of the internal market.

Until now, Directive 67/548/EEC has been amended nine times (9th Amendment: Directive 1999/33/EC) and adapted to technical progress twenty-eight times (28th ATP: Directive 2001/59/EC) . It is for this reason that the services of the Commission, pending the adoption of a formally codified text, have prepared, informally and for information only, an updated version of Directive 67/548/EEC (consisting of Directive 92/32/EEC) and its Annexes II to IX. (Classification, packaging and labelling of dangerous substances in the European Union. 2 volumes)

The main body of Annex I, which lists about five thousand dangerous substances with their classification and labelling, has not been included, given its volume and specificity.
